English
Language : 

SH7265 Datasheet, PDF (1301/2024 Pages) Renesas Technology Corp – Renesas 32-Bit RISC Microcomputer SuperHTM RISC engine Family / SH7260 Series
Section 25 USB 2.0 Host/Function Module (USB)
(b) Conditions for Pipes in the Receiving Direction
• In a pipe specified for isochronous transfer, when the time to issue an IN token comes while
the FIFO buffer has no empty space:
In this case, this module discards the data received in response to the IN token and sets the bit
corresponding to the pipe and the OVRN bit to 1. Further, it also sets the CFRCDE bit to 1 if a
packet error has been detected in the data received in response to the IN token.
• In a pipe not specified for isochronous transfer, when the function device returns no response
(timeout is detected without detecting a data packet from the function device) to the IN token
sent by this module, or when any error has detected in the packet from the function device for
consecutive three times:
In this case, this module sets the bit corresponding to the pipe and modifies the PID bit setting
for the pipe to NAK.
• In a pipe specified for isochronous transfer, when the function device returns no response
(timeout is detected without detecting a data packet from the function device) to the IN token,
or when any error has detected in the packet from the function device:
In this case, this module sets the bit corresponding to the pipe to 1 (it does not modify the PID
bit setting for the pipe).
• In a pipe specified for isochronous transfer, when a CRC error or bit stuffing error has detected
in the received data packet:
In this case, this module sets the bit corresponding to the pipe and the CRCE bit to 1.
• When a STALL handshake is received:
In this case, this module sets the bit corresponding to the pipe and modifies the PID bit setting
for the pipe to STALL.
(2) Connection with which Split Transactions can Occur when the Host Controller
Function is Selected
(a) Conditions for Pipes in the Transmitting Direction
• In a pipe specified for isochronous transfer, when the time to issue an OUT token comes while
the FIFO buffer contains no data for transmission:
In this case, this module sets the bit corresponding to the pipe to 1 when it issues a Start-Split
transaction (S-Split) and sets the OVRN bit to 1. It also transmits a zero-length packet
subsequent to the OUT token.
• In a pipe not specified for isochronous transfer, when the hub returns no response (timeout is
detected without detecting a handshake packet from the hub) to the S-Split or Complete-Split
transaction (C-Split), or when any error has detected in the packet from the hub for consecutive
three times:
In this case, this module sets the bit corresponding to the pipe and modifies the PID bit setting
Rev. 1.00 Mar. 14, 2008 Page 1265 of 1984
REJ09B0351-0100